Sepia in Photoshop. Several ways how to achieve it

Surely everyone has a home photo archive, where there are old black and white (or, more accurately, brown-white) pictures of great-grandmothers. This effect was very typical for photographs of those times, and it was achieved using sepia powder. This substance was made from so-called ink bags of mollusks - squid and cuttlefish. These bags were dried, very finely grinded, after which the resulting powder was boiled in an alkaline solution. Actually, the very word "sepia" from Ancient Greek is translated as "cuttlefish".

Today, there is no longer any need to dry innocent shellfish to extract paint, as modern technology makes it easy and easy to make a sepia effect in Photoshop. It is not difficult. You only need to carefully follow any of the instructions below.

Method one. First of all, select any photo for the experiment and open it in Photoshop. The picture can be either color or black and white. If you selected a color photo, move it to b / w as follows: on the top menu bar click on "Image" (or Image, if the editor is not Russified). In the drop-down menu, move the cursor to the word "Correction" (or Ajustiments), and in the additional menu that appears, click on "Hue / Saturation" (or Hue / Saturation). In the appeared window find the "Presets" tab (or Preset) and in it - the "Sepia" setting (or Sepia). If you have Photoshop version CS3, then in this box you need to tick off the word "Toning", then use the sliders to get the desired sepia tone.

The next way that you get sepia in Photoshop is as follows: after opening a photo in this editor, you need to go to "Layers" (or Layer), and then follow the route "New adjustment layer" (or New adjustment layer). Here, in the "Photo Filter" option, select sepia and adjust the slider to achieve the desired effect. As you can see, the work in Photoshop is not so complicated, but very interesting.

Here's another option: you need to enter the "Image" (or Image), found in the drop-down menu "Correction" (or Ajustments), where you select "Black and White" (or Black & Wite). Opposite the "Shade" (Tint), tick and adjust in the slider window until we get the desired result. After that, click OK and we can save the picture.

But that's not all the ways that sepia is achieved in Photoshop. It is also possible: in the Image, find the option "Correction", and in it - "Variations" (or Variations). Make sure that you have selected "Halftone" (or Midtones) in the opened window. Next, to get high-quality sepia in Photoshop, move the slider "Thin / Coarse" (or Fine / Coarse) to the left, literally one division or a little more. One time you need to click on "Yellow" (or Yellow) and "Red" (or Red) to add these colors to the middle tones of the image opened in the editor.

As you can see, sepia in Photoshop is done very easily and simply. Now you can add any old-time effect to any picture. Also you can make the resulting photo more or less contrast, give it brightness or subtract it. This is achieved by the following way: in the "Image" click on "Brightness / Contrast", and then, with the help of sliders, we achieve optimal effects. When you are satisfied with the result, click "Yes", then save the photo under a new name (so as not to erase the color original).
